junky, very possibly its a bad ECU. definitely check all the other stuff like you are doing but I went through similar things...one of the symptoms of bad ECU is injectors go stupid and start pouring gas into cylinders-causing very rich running and gas smell....when you look into another ECU remember that a new/old ECU is still old. juice gets pumped through old resistors and if they've been sitting idle they burst...look into getting one rebuilt

update if anyone cares.....pulled my ECU and opened it up to see at least 3 bad caps....replaced all caps myself and cleared up all issues with the car..

i also have extra caps if anyone wants to try the fix yourself....cost me like 10 bucks
